Cool, breezy conditions hit Chicago due to front
Chicago has begun the workweek with cool and breezy conditions, attributed to a cold front moving across the region. Meteorologist David Yeomans from CBS News indicates that temperatures north of Interstate 80 are unlikely to exceed the 40s°F (4-9°C). The presence of gusty winds intensifies the chill, making it feel colder than the actual temperature. This weather shift is a notable departure from recent warmer conditions, with the cold front bringing a significant temperature drop. Residents can anticipate a refreshing breeze throughout the day but should dress in layers to accommodate the cooler temperatures.
